Grammy-winning rapper T.I. and Tameka “Tiny” Harris might really be calling it quits. New reports claim the “King of the South’s” wife is moving forward in their divorce proceedings.
The latest buzz claims Tiny’s legal muscle has requested an upcoming court hearing to handle a flurry of matters including child support and alimony.
Lawyers for Tameka “Tiny” Harris filed court docs this week asking for a hearing in March that will establish temporary alimony, child support, child custody, visitation and other immediate matters in the split. The court date will also give TI the opportunity to explain why he thinks the divorce shouldn’t go through or why Tiny shouldn’t get half of their assets. (Bossip)
